Red Apple Expands Anthony Cumia To 3 Hours

Anthony Cumia
Due to the demand from radio stations and listeners, Red Apple Audio Networks and 77WABC Radio have extended the nationally syndicated Anthony Cumia Show to three hours from two. The Anthony Cumia Show now airs live on 77WABC from 8 to 11pm ET every Sunday and will be available to affiliates beginning Sunday, May 4, 2025.

Cumia first joined the iconic 77WABC on March 8 and in record time was syndicated to other markets just one week later on March 16. Currently, 20 stations have picked up the popular program and more will be announced soon.

“The response from listeners and affiliates to Anthony’s return to radio has been astounding,” said Chad Lopez, President of Red Apple Media and 77WABC Radio. “Listeners and affiliates were clamoring for more Anthony Cumia, so we extended his show.”

Digital statistics show Cumia’s 77WABC podcast has 100,522 downloads since the show’s debut on March 9. First-time 77WABC App users jumped 2945% around his debut, vs the same time a year ago.

“I missed radio as much – perhaps more – than radio missed me,” said Cumia. “I’m thrilled that WABC Radio gave me the opportunity to return to my radio fans.”

Cumia has a long history on radio, beginning in 1994 as one half of Opie and Anthony, first on WBAB on Long Island, WAAF in Boston, eventually landing on WNEW-FM in New York City, where the duo hosted afternoon drive and went into syndication around the country. By 2004, the show moved to subscription-based XM Satellite Radio (now SiriusXM). In 2014, Cumia launched The Anthony Cumia Show through another subscription-based platform.
